Le réseau Internet Christian.Fondrat@dsi.univ-paris5.fr
Un réseau Définition : Un réseau est un ensemble d ordinateurs connectés et qui communiquent entre eux. Classification : Réseau local (LAN = Local Area Network) : Entreprise, Université, Bâtiment... Réseau Etendu (WAN = Wide Area Network) : Régional, National (RTC, Numéris...) International (Internet) Utilisation : Partage de ressources : imprimantes, disques Partage d applications : bases de données, calcul Communication : messagerie, transfert de fichiers
Le réseau local Station Station Station Station Passerelle un réseau différent Switch Switch ou Hub Routeur Switch Station Station un autre réseau un autre réseau Routeur un autre réseau Matériel : Switch (commutateur) : permet d inter-connecter plusieurs ordinateurs Hub (concentrateur) : permet d inter-connecter plusieurs ordinateurs Passerelle : traduit un protocole (langage de communication) à un autre Routeur : permet de router les données et la connexion de réseaux Logiciel : Applications, Protocoles, Interfaces logiciels (drivers ou pilotes)
Le réseau local Station PC modem Imprim Routeur RTC LS Réseau régional
Le réseau Internet Définition : C est un réseau mondial de réseaux d ordinateurs qui communiquent en utilisant le protocole TCP/IP. Un réseau de réseaux Couches dans le modèle OSI (Open System Interconnection) de l ISO (International Standard Organization) N 3 2 1 Couches APPLICATIONS PROTOCOLES PHYSIQUE Application : Protocole : Couche physique : Interface utilisateur-réseau (ftp, Netscape etc.). Langage de communication (TCP/IP, Decnet etc.). Interfaces périphériques, réseau physique (Ethernet etc.)
L accès au réseau Internet Station Réseau local Université PC M Station R RTC RENATER RNI R 34Mb/s NTI R LS R R Réseau Régional Ile de France Site locale LS Station R M Prestataire de services USA National SUISSE R = Routeur LS = Liaison Spécialisée RNI = Réseau National d Interconnexion NTI = Noeud de Transit International M = Modem RTC = Réseau Téléphonique Commuté REseau NAtional pour la Technologie, l Enseignement la Recherche
L accès au réseau Internet
L adressage dans l Internet Chaque ordinateur du réseau Internet une adresse IP un nom Exemple : ordinateur aladin' du réseau local de la société Cocoon en France Adresse IP = 222.70.98.30 Nom DNS = aladin.cocoon.fr L Adresse IP et le Nom sont constitués de 2 parties : Ordinateur.Domaine aladin cocoon.fr 222.70.98 30 Nom de l'ordinateur : Codé selon le système de noms par domaine DNS DNS = Domain Name System nomhote.entreprise.code Remarque : Le serveur de noms DNS (Domain Name Server) est un ordinateur du réseau qui permet de connaître l adresse IP à partir du nom. En général chaque réseau local (de taille raisonnable) dispose de son propre serveur DNS.
L adressage dans l Internet Système de nommage DNS (Domain Name System) Nom IP de l'ordinateur : nomhote.entreprise.code Codes à 2 caractères Code ISO du Pays de = Allemagne us = Etats Unis be = Belgique etc. Codes à 3 caractères type de l'entreprise com = commercial edu = éducation gov = gouvernement org = autres etc.
La messagerie dans l Internet Adresse électronique d une personne utilisateur@adresse_ordinateur Exemple: Pierre.Dupont@bidule.pharmacie.paris5.fr Compte de messagerie sur le serveur bidule pdupont@paris5.fr adresse d usage
Fonctionnement Client-Serveur Ordinateur et Programmes Serveurs ftpd httpd smtpd Réseau Internet Eudora Ftp Netscape Serveur Ordinateurs et Programmes Clients Serveur : Client : Protocole : Un daemon (ftpd, httpd, etc) tourne en permanence sur le serveur. Programme serveur = site ou serveur ftp, web, etc Ordinateur serveur = ordinateur hôte Un client est lancé sur un ordinateur local exemple: mon navigateur Chaque type de client/serveur utilise un protocole de communication
La toile Le Word Wide Web est un système d information distribué fondé sur : des documents HyperText (HTML : HyperText Markup Language) un système d adressage (URI : Uniform Ressource Identifier) un protocole de communication (HTTP : HyperText Transfert Protocol) Un Document HyperText Contient : Texte, images fixes ou en mouvement, son etc. Liens vers d autres documents HyperText Lien HyperText (Hyperlink) : ou Ancre (Anchor)
Les programmes de base liés à Internet Navigateur (I.E., Netscape ) «surfer» Telnet connexion à distance FTP (File Transfer Protocol) transfert de fichiers Anonyme (sans identification) Authentifié (avec identification)
Le programme navigateur HTML : HyperText Markup Language Langage (à marqueurs) pour la conception de fichiers HyperText, il est interprété par le navigateur et permet de : structurer le contenu du document HyperText marquer (Markup) ou baliser (tags) toutes les informations dans le document (titre, chapitre, paragraphe, tableau, image etc.)
Telnet (ssh) Adresse IP, login et password obligatoires
FTP Adresse IP obligatoire Anonyme (sans identification) Authentifié (avec identification) WS_FTP (Windows) Fetch (Mac)
L Utilisation des moteurs de recherche (1/3) Les étapes classique d une recherche 1. Le choix de la ou des bases à interroger 2. La formulation de la recherche 3. Le choix pour la présentation des résultats Les moteurs de recherche Internationaux Google (http://google.com) Yahoo (http://www.yahoo.com) Français Voila (http://www.voila.fr) Nomade (http://www.nomade.fr)
L Utilisation des moteurs de recherche (2/3) Les opérateurs booléens ET OU ET NON (sauf) Intersection union exclusif Construction de questions à partir des opérateurs booléens
L Utilisation des moteurs de recherche (3/3) Le système Google (http://www.google.fr) Les principes de base : recherche simple inclusion automatique de l opérateur «AND» termes ignorés majuscule, minuscule et accents
L Utilisation des moteurs de recherche
La disponibilité des outils sur le réseau Les moteurs de recherche spécifiques NBioNetBook (Institut Pasteur) BioHunt (Université de Genève) Les serveurs en bioinformatiques Liste des principaux serveurs (Université Paris5) Les programmes de traitements des séquences Liste de programmes (Le Deambulum, Infobiogen)